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Numerous HVAC issues require emergency service. Recognizing these problems can help you understand when to call for professional help: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working entirely, especially during severe weather, it's more than just an hassle-- it can be hazardous. Our emergency HVAC specialists can identify and repair the problem promptly, restoring your home's convenience and security.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Odd seem like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system typically indicate a major mechanical problem that might result in larger problems if not resolved quickly. Similarly, unusual smells may indicate electrical issues and even gas leaks. Our expert HVAC contractors can identify these problems and make necessary repair work before they end up being hazardous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can damage your home and lead to mold growth. Our contractors find the source of leaks and repair them correctly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ks minimize your air conditioner's cooling capacity and can damage the environment. They require professional attention as refrigerant handling require spec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ical parts in your HVAC system position fire hazards and must be attended to instantly by qualified specialists. Our HVAC professionals have the training to securely fix electrical issues.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ted airflow makes your system work harder and minimizes comfort. Our HVAC specialists recognize air flow issues, whether caused by duct problems, unclean filters, or fan issues.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ation problems, or an poorly sized system. Our professional HVAC specialists can diagnose these issues and recommend solutions.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system switches on and off regularly, it loses energy and breaks parts faster. Our HVAC specialists can determine whether the issue stems from a clogged filter, improper thermostat settings, or something more severe.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ected increases in energy bills typically suggest HVAC inadequacy. Our contractors carry out energy efficiency evaluations to determine the cause and suggest impro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ems need to assist control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C professionals can recommend solutions to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what looks like a system failure is in fact a thermostat issue. Our HVAC contractors can repair or change thermostats and assist you update to programmable or smart models for much better convenience control and energy savings.
